Re: Origins of Bedford county Casteels
Posted by: Lance L. Piatt Date: October 12, 1998 at 17:23:53
In Reply to: Origins of Bedford county Casteels by DWD CASTEEL of 1961

Shadrack Casteel (s/o Edmond Casteel & Rebecca ?)b: about 1736 at Prince George's Co, MD m: Laurena () and settled at Flintstone Creek, Bedford Co, PA. My wife's line is through son Thomas.

Shadrack's linage: Edmond Casteel & Rebecca (), Edmond Casteel & Johanna (), Edmond du Chastel de Blangerval & Christian Bonde.

Edmond was from Canterbury, England, believed to be from a family of Dutch traders. He signed a oath of allegiance to William Penn on 10 sep 1683. Settled in Philadelphia were he married Christian Bonde (believed to be a variation of Boone). Edmond was a Privateer and Captianed the sloop Resolution.
